A Glimpse of IBM's Earnings Potential
Oct 22, 2024 12:23 PM

IBM ( IBM ) is set to give its latest quarterly earnings report on Wednesday, 2024-10-23. Here's what investors need to know before the announcement.

Analysts estimate that IBM ( IBM ) will report an earnings per share (EPS) of $2.22.

IBM ( IBM ) bulls will hope to hear the company announce they've not only beaten that estimate, but also to provide positive guidance, or forecasted growth, for the next quarter.

New investors should note that it is sometimes not an earnings beat or miss that most affects the price of a stock, but the guidance (or forecast).

Historical Earnings Performance

Last quarter the company beat EPS by $0.24, which was followed by a 4.33% increase in the share price the next day.

Here's a look at IBM's ( IBM ) past performance and the resulting price change:

Quarter Q2 2024 Q1 2024 Q4 2023 Q3 2023
EPS Estimate 2.19 1.60 3.78 2.01
EPS Actual 2.43 1.68 3.87 2.20
Price Change % 4.0% -8.0% 9.0% 5.0%

Stock Performance

Shares of IBM ( IBM ) were trading at $231.75 as of October 21. Over the last 52-week period, shares are up 69.37%. Given that these returns are generally positive, long-term shareholders are likely bullish going into this earnings release.

Discovering IBM: A Closer Look

IBM ( IBM ) looks to be a part of every aspect of an enterprise's IT needs. The company primarily sells software, IT services, consulting, and hardware. IBM ( IBM ) operates in 175 countries and employs approximately 350,000 people. The company has a robust roster of 80,000 business partners to service 5,200 clients, which includes 95% of all Fortune 500. While IBM ( IBM ) is a B2B company, IBM's ( IBM ) outward impact is substantial. For example, IBM ( IBM ) manages 90% of all credit card transactions globally and is responsible for 50% of all wireless connections in the world.
